EteSync 5 features
LaunchRender 4 features
  • End-to-End Encryption
    EteSync provides a high level of security by encrypting user data on the client-side, ensuring that only authorized users have access to their information.
  • Privacy-Focused
    EteSync is designed with user privacy in mind, minimizing data collection and allowing users to keep control over their own information.
  • Open Source
    The platform’s code is open for review and community contributions, which enhances transparency and reliability.
  • Cross-Platform Support
    EteSync can be used across multiple operating systems and platforms including Android, iOS, and major desktop environments.
  • Integration with Existing Applications
    It integrates well with existing calendar and contact applications, allowing for more seamless user experiences and workflows.

Possible disadvantages

  • Subscription Cost
    EteSync requires a subscription fee for its services, which might be a constraint for users looking for free alternatives.
  • Limited Use Cases
    The service is primarily focused on calendar and contact synchronization, which may not cater to users looking for a broader set of productivity tools.
  • Complex Setup
    The initial setup process can be more complex compared to some other services, possibly requiring more technical knowledge.
  • Dependency on Third-Party Providers
    Though encrypted, it still requires reliance on third-party server infrastructures, which might not be ideal for users wanting complete control.
  • Potential Performance Issues
    Users might experience performance issues, especially with large datasets or less powerful devices, due to the encryption and synchronization processes.
